I think at this point when purchasing a Solo it has to be with the mindset of a hobbyist willing to learn to fix things rather than as a general consumer relying on the help of the manufacturer.

I look at it from sort of an opposite perspective. I've been building Pixhawk-based quadcopters for a few years and they fly great. Those are my hobbyist drones. The Solo I purchased because it has everything in one package already configured and is geared towards stable aerial videography. So the Solo is my serious flyer. It flies so stable and nearly automatically that it can be kind of boring at times, but it is spectacular for filming. The price just dropped to $299US again, so I may pick up my third!
 
I presume I am mostly on my own and relying on the kindness and insightful help of others on forums such as this. I smashed my solo into the top of a fairly tall tree awhile back. The explanation was that I did some poor piloting and was just getting used to using Tower. I was able to track the Solo's location by foot following the GPS trail left on Tower into some fairly thick woods. Amazing. It spilled to the ground and I am amazed that only fatality was the gimbal.

Every 12 months or so there is a huge leap in what is available and if I can get by with this purchase for that long with my gopro intact I will be thrilled. I have this delusion that when things finally on my Solo are worn out and not economical to repair, the new pixhawk 2 will survive and I can incorporate it into a new quad, plane or flying wing. I regret not buying a 3dr Aero when they closed them out. I did grab 4 of the motors though and I'm considering trying to install them on the Solo.

I think at this point when purchasing a Solo it has to be with the mindset of a hobbyist willing to learn to fix things rather than as a general consumer relying on the help of the manufacturer.

For what I paid, it is insane what I can do with my solo and the mountain of what I still have to learn if I choose to.
